电话

0411-31978321

打造动态网页:了解 JavaScript 在网页开发中的强大作用吗?

标签: 2024-05-08 

身为一名驰骋网络江湖的中国小编,我早已领略过 JavaScript (JS) 在网页开发中令人惊叹的力量。今天,我就为你揭开 JS的神秘面纱,带你探索它在构建生动、交互式体验方面的非凡能力。

JS 是什么?

想象一下,网页就像一幅画布,而 JS 就是那只挥洒自如的画笔。JS 是一种编程语言,它能赋予网页生命,让它不再是枯燥的文本和图片,而是充满动态特效、交互功能和表单验证的互动乐园。

JS 与 HTML 的关系

JS 虽然威力无穷,但它不是一匹独行的狼。它与 HTML 密不可分,就好比阿凡达和他的胯下坐骑。HTML 负责构建网页的结构和布局,而 JS 则为它注入灵魂,让它动起来。

JS 在网页开发中的应用

JS 在网页开发中的应用可谓五花八门,分分钟让你眼花缭乱。它能为你带来:

交互界面:

弹出窗口、下拉菜单和导航栏

即时搜索和自动完成功能

拖放功能和交互式表格

动态效果:

图像切换、动画和视频播放

视差滚动和页面过渡

游戏和可视化数据表示

数据验证和处理:

表单验证和错误处理

数据操作和远程服务器通信

AJAX 技术,实现异步数据加载

JS 的优势

JS 拥有诸多优点,让你爱不释手:

平台无关性:JS 在所有主流浏览器中都能运行,跨平台无压力。

易于学习:JS 语法浅显易懂,入门门槛低,即使是新手也能快速上手。

开放和可扩展:JS 由庞大开发者社区支持,提供丰富的库和框架,让你开发事半功倍。

JS 学习资源

踏上 JS 学习之旅并非难事。以下资源助你轻松入门:

在线课程:Coursera、Udacity 和 freeCodeCamp 等平台提供免费或付费的 JS 课程。

书籍:《JavaScript权威指南》、《JavaScript 面向对象编程》和《JavaScript 深入浅出》都是学习 JS 的必读书目。

文档:Mozilla Developer Network (MDN) 和 W3Schools 等网站提供了全面的 JS 参考文档。

互动挑战

各位看官,看完我的长篇大论,想必你们对 JS 有了一个初步了解。现在,轮到你们展示自己了!

分享你对 JS 的看法,以及你认为它在网页开发中还有哪些令人兴奋的应用。

如果你已经使用过 JS,请分享你使用 JS 创建的酷炫项目。

如果你还没有接触过 JS,那么你有什么问题或疑惑需要我解答吗?

让我们一起在评论区讨论,共同探索 JS 的无限潜能!